  6. Harris Manchester College, Oxford. Harris Manchester College is one of the colleges of the University of Oxford. Its formal name is "Manchester Academy and Harris College". It was founded in 1786 as the Manchester Academy in Manchester. The college moved from Manchester to York in 1803.
